Essential nutrients for a strong backbone

A strong, healthy backbone is the foundation of good posture and mobility. While exercise is important, the building blocks for your spinal column come directly from the food you eat. Calcium is the most famous bone-strengthening mineral, but it cannot work alone. It needs the support of other vital nutrients like vitamin D, magnesium, and protein to be effectively absorbed and utilised by the body. Understanding the synergy between these components is the first step toward a diet that truly supports your skeletal health. A balanced intake helps build bone mass in younger years and slows bone density loss as you age, helping to prevent conditions like osteoporosis.

The importance of calcium, vitamin D, and magnesium

These three nutrients form a powerful trifecta for bone health. Calcium is the main mineral component of bone, providing its structure and mass. Vitamin D acts as a critical aid, helping the body to absorb calcium from the intestines. Magnesium also plays a key role in regulating calcium levels and activating vitamin D. A deficiency in any of these can compromise bone strength. Adequate intake of all three ensures that calcium is properly deposited in the bones, rather than being pulled from them for other bodily functions.

Foods rich in these vital nutrients include:

  • Dairy products: Milk, yogurt, and cheese are primary sources of calcium and often fortified with vitamin D.
  • Leafy greens: Kale, spinach, and collard greens are excellent sources of calcium, magnesium, and vitamin K.
  • Fatty fish: Salmon, mackerel, and sardines contain vitamin D and bone-boosting omega-3 fatty acids.
  • Nuts and seeds: Almonds, pumpkin seeds, and sesame seeds are high in magnesium.
  • Fortified foods: Many cereals, plant-based milks, and orange juices are fortified with calcium and vitamin D.

The critical role of protein and other nutrients

Protein is often overlooked in discussions about bone health, yet it forms a significant portion of bone's mesh-like structure, upon which minerals are deposited. A sufficient protein intake helps maintain muscle mass, which is essential for supporting the spine and preventing falls. Protein-rich foods also provide amino acids needed for tissue repair. Additionally, other vitamins and minerals contribute to bone health:

  • Vitamin K2: Directs calcium into the bones, preventing it from depositing in soft tissues like arteries.
  • Vitamin C: Is a key component for the production of collagen, a protein that supports bone matrix and spinal discs.
  • Omega-3 Fatty Acids: Possess anti-inflammatory properties that can reduce inflammation in the joints and discs of the spine.

Comparison: Dairy vs. leafy greens for calcium absorption

While both dairy and leafy greens are excellent sources of calcium, their bioavailability differs. Bioavailability refers to how easily the body can absorb and use a nutrient.

Feature Dairy Products Leafy Green Vegetables
Calcium Content High; one serving of milk, yogurt, or cheese provides a substantial amount. High; dark leafy greens like kale and bok choy are rich in calcium.
Absorption Rate High bioavailability, with approximately 30-40% of calcium absorbed. Variable; some greens like spinach contain oxalates, which inhibit calcium absorption, reducing its bioavailability.
Other Nutrients Often provides protein, phosphorus, and vitamin D, supporting comprehensive bone health. Contain magnesium, vitamin K, and antioxidants, which support bone and overall health.
Efficiency A very efficient way to get a large dose of highly absorbable calcium in a single serving. Requires larger quantities to absorb an equivalent amount of calcium compared to dairy.

Hydration and its effect on spinal health

Proper hydration is critical for the health of your spinal discs, which are gel-like cushions that provide shock absorption. These discs are primarily composed of water. Dehydration can cause them to lose volume and elasticity, potentially leading to discomfort and other spinal issues. A simple guideline is to drink plenty of water throughout the day and include water-rich fruits and vegetables in your diet.
